Farm-Based Recreation: A Statistical Profile
By Dennis M. Brown and Richard J. Reeder
Economic Research Report No. (ERR-53) 28 pp,
December 2007
Farm-based recreation provides an important niche market for farmers, but limited
empirical information is available on the topic. Access to two USDA databases, the
2004 Agricultural Resource Management Survey (ARMS) and the 2000 National
Survey on Recreation and the Environment, provided researchers with a deeper understanding
of who operates farm-based recreation enterprises, such as hunting and fishing
operations, horseback riding businesses, on-farm rodeos, and petting zoos. Regression
analysis identified the importance of various farmer and farm characteristics, as well as
local and regional factors associated with farmer operation of, and income derived from,
farm-based recreation.
